1. Material Matters
The material of the camping table is the first and most fundamental factor to consider. In rainy conditions, you need a material that can withstand moisture without deteriorating.
Aluminum
Aluminum is a top choice for rainy camping tables. It is incredibly lightweight, which makes it easy to carry during your camping trips. More importantly, aluminum has excellent corrosion – resistance properties. Rainwater won’t cause it to rust, ensuring the table’s longevity. The surface of aluminum tables can also be treated with a special coating to enhance its water – repellent ability. This means that even if water sits on the table for a while, there’s little risk of damage. For example, a high – quality aluminum camping table can last for years, even with regular exposure to wet conditions.
Plastic
Plastic is another viable option. It is waterproof by nature, so you don’t have to worry about rain seeping into the material. Most plastic camping tables are also affordable, making them a budget – friendly choice. However, not all plastics are created equal. Look for tables made from high – density polyethylene (HDPE). HDPE is durable and can resist cracking and warping, even when exposed to fluctuating temperatures and moisture. Some plastic tables also come with a textured surface, which provides better grip for your items, preventing them from sliding off in the rain.
Wood
While wood has a natural charm, it’s a more challenging option for rainy camping. Wood can absorb water, which may lead to swelling, warping, and eventually, rot. However, if you’re set on a wooden camping table, choose one that has been treated with a waterproof sealant. Teak and cedar are naturally more resistant to moisture compared to other types of wood. But even with these woods, regular maintenance is required. You’ll need to re – apply the waterproof sealant periodically to keep the table in good condition.
2. Size and Portability
In rainy camping, you’ll likely be spending more time in your campsite. So, the size of the camping table matters.
Size
Consider the number of people who will be using the table. If you’re camping alone or with one other person, a small – to – medium – sized table may be sufficient. A table with a surface area of around 2 – 3 square feet can hold your cooking utensils, a small stove, and some food items. However, if you’re camping with a group, you’ll need a larger table. A table that can seat 4 – 6 people should have a surface area of at least 6 – 8 square feet. This will give everyone enough space to eat, play cards, or set up their personal items.
Portability
Since you’ll be moving the table around, especially in wet and muddy conditions, portability is key. Look for tables that are easy to fold and carry. Some camping tables come with carrying handles or a built – in carrying case. The weight of the table should also be manageable. If you’re backpacking, you’ll want a table that weighs no more than 5 – 10 pounds. For car camping, you have more flexibility, but lighter is still better as it will be easier to handle in the rain.
3. Stability
Rainy conditions can make the ground uneven and slippery. A stable camping table is essential to prevent your items from falling off.
Leg Design
Choose a table with sturdy legs. Adjustable legs are an excellent feature, especially on uneven ground. You can adjust the height of each leg to ensure the table is level. Some tables have leg caps made of rubber or a non – slip material. These caps provide better traction on wet surfaces, reducing the risk of the table tipping over.
Table Structure
The overall structure of the table also affects its stability. Look for tables with a reinforced frame. A cross – braced frame, for example, can provide more support compared to a simple straight – leg design. The joints between the legs and the tabletop should be strong and well – constructed. A table with a solid and stable structure will be able to withstand the wind and rain without wobbling.
4. Functionality
In addition to the basic requirements, consider the functionality of the camping table.
Storage
Some camping tables come with built – in storage compartments. This can be extremely useful in rainy camping. You can store your dry items, such as matches, lighters, and small tools, in these compartments to keep them safe from the rain. Drawers or shelves under the tabletop are common storage features.
Multi – Purpose Use
A multi – purpose table can be a great investment. For example, some tables can be used as a cooking surface during the day and then converted into a dining table at night. Some tables even have a detachable section that can be used as a cutting board. This versatility can enhance your camping experience, especially when the weather restricts your activities.
5. Durability and Quality
A high – quality camping table is an investment that will last for many camping trips to come.
Build Quality
Inspect the build quality of the table. Check for any loose parts, sharp edges, or uneven surfaces. A well – made table should have smooth finishes and tight joints. The materials used should be of high quality, and the manufacturing process should be precise. You can often tell the build quality by looking at customer reviews and ratings.
Warranty
A good warranty is a sign of a reliable product. A manufacturer that stands behind their product with a warranty is more likely to produce high – quality items. Look for tables that come with at least a one – year warranty. This will give you peace of mind knowing that if there are any issues with the table, you can get it repaired or replaced.
